Committing and Abandoning Configuration Changes 
After you make most configuration changes in the Cisco Content Security appliance GUI, you must 
explicitly commit the changes.

To
Do This 
Commit all pending changes 
Click the orange Commit Changes button at the top right side 
of the window. Add a description of the changes and then 
click commit. 
If you have not made any changes that require a commit, then 
a gray No Changes Pending button appears instead of 
Commit Changes.
Abandon all pending changes 
Click the orange Commit Changes button at the top right side 
of the window, then click Abandon Changes.
